View previous topic :: View next topic |
Author |
Message |
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Wed Aug 27, 2003 1:57 pm Post subject: broken gst-plugins |
|
|
Mornin'
I've been running from ~sparc on my Ultra5 for some time now and it's doing quite well. A couple days ago, some gnome stuff got updated and now the emerge fails on gst-plugins. The emerge for ~x86 does just fine so I suspect the sparc package. Anyway, here is the emerge output in case anyone is interested:
>>> emerge (1 of 3) media-libs/gst-plugins-0.6.2-r1 to /
>>> md5 src_uri ;-) gst-plugins-0.6.2.tar.bz2
>>> Unpacking source...
>>> Unpacking gst-plugins-0.6.2.tar.bz2 to
>>> /var/tmp/portage/gst-plugins-0.6.2-r1/work
* Applying noppcasm.patch...
* [ ok ] * Applying gst-plugins-0.6-ffmpeg_ldflags.patch...
* [ ok ] * Applying libmpeg2.patch...
* [ ok ] * Applying gst-plugins-0.6.2-rm_cflags.patch...
* [ ok ]ACCESS DENIED symlink: /usr/lib/perl5/5.8.0/base.pm
>>> Source unpacked.
--------------------------- ACCESS VIOLATION SUMMARY
---------------------------
LOG FILE = "/tmp/sandbox-gst-plugins-0.6.2-r1-8083.log"
symlink: /usr/lib/perl5/5.8.0/base.pm
--------------------------------------------------------------------------------
I have to admit, I don't really understand the message. base.pm is not a symlink.
Ideas anyone?
m |
|
Back to top |
|
|
pilla Bodhisattva
Joined: 07 Aug 2002 Posts: 7729 Location: Underworld
|
Posted: Wed Aug 27, 2003 2:32 pm Post subject: |
|
|
could you post the log file?
/tmp/sandbox-gst-plugins-0.6.2-r1-8083.log
I am talking off my ass, but seems like the patch is trying to make a symlink and accessing something outside its sandbox -- packages being emerged are not supposed to write outside of their build directory in /var/tmp/portage _________________ "I'm just very selective about the reality I choose to accept." -- Calvin |
|
Back to top |
|
|
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Wed Aug 27, 2003 2:41 pm Post subject: gst-plugins - logfile |
|
|
Believe it or not, all the log file contains is:
symlink: /usr/lib/perl5/5.8.0/base.pm
Helpful, huh? |
|
Back to top |
|
|
Weeve Retired Dev
Joined: 30 Oct 2002 Posts: 641
|
Posted: Wed Aug 27, 2003 10:38 pm Post subject: |
|
|
Can you post the output of emerge info?
Thanks, |
|
Back to top |
|
|
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Wed Aug 27, 2003 10:47 pm Post subject: emerge info |
|
|
Since my first post, I attempted to emerge firebird and it did the same thing with ORBit.
Anyway, here's the info output.
Portage 2.0.49-r1 (default-sparc64-1.4, gcc-3.2.3, glibc-2.3.2-r1, 2.4.21-sparc-r1)
=================================================================
System uname: 2.4.21-sparc-r1 sparc64 sun4u
ccache version 2.2 [enabled]
ACCEPT_KEYWORDS="sparc ~sparc"
AUTOCLEAN="yes"
CFLAGS="-mcpu=ultrasparc -O3 -pipe"
CHOST="sparc-unknown-linux-gnu"
COMPILER="gcc3"
CONFIG_PROTECT="/etc /var/qmail/control /usr/kde/2/share/config /usr/kde/3/share/config /usr/X11R6/lib/X11/xkb /usr/kde/3.1/share/config /usr/share/config"
CONFIG_PROTECT_MASK="/etc/gconf /etc/env.d"
CXXFLAGS="-mcpu=ultrasparc -O3 -pipe"
DISTDIR="/usr/portage/distfiles"
FEATURES="sandbox ccache"
GENTOO_MIRRORS="http://gentoo.oregonstate.edu http://www.ibiblio.org/pub/Linux/distributions/gentoo"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PORTDIR_OVERLAY=""
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="sparc apm avi crypt cups encode fbcon foomaticdb gif imlib jpeg kde libwww mad mikmod motif mpeg ncurses nls
oss png pdflib spell truetype xv xml2 xmms zlib gdbm berkdb slang readline arts X sdl gpm tcpd pam ssl perl python esd oggvorbis gnome gtk opengl gtk2 samba slp tcltk tiff type1 vim-with-x -java -qt" |
|
Back to top |
|
|
Weeve Retired Dev
Joined: 30 Oct 2002 Posts: 641
|
Posted: Thu Aug 28, 2003 12:12 am Post subject: |
|
|
Looks like this might be related to automake. You can try re-emerging it and see if that helps.
Do you know if you recently updated automake or perl? |
|
Back to top |
|
|
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Thu Aug 28, 2003 1:19 am Post subject: |
|
|
Yeah, automake got updated on Aug21. I re-emerged perl earlier today to see if that would help but to no avail. I'm re-emerging automake right now. We'll see where that gets us. |
|
Back to top |
|
|
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Thu Aug 28, 2003 1:44 am Post subject: |
|
|
The automake remerge didn't help. Any other ideas? |
|
Back to top |
|
|
bazik Retired Dev
Joined: 22 Jul 2002 Posts: 277 Location: Behind you.
|
Posted: Thu Aug 28, 2003 2:42 am Post subject: |
|
|
Weeve, check bug Bug #27225. I got the same error with another package (Abiword). Seems not to be an Abiword problem... |
|
Back to top |
|
|
moongoggles n00b
Joined: 07 May 2003 Posts: 18 Location: Colorado Springs
|
Posted: Thu Aug 28, 2003 6:38 pm Post subject: |
|
|
I took a look at that bug report and decided to try the SANDBOX_DISABLED="1" thing and it did the job. It fixed the problem for ORBit too. Question now is: what kind of future grief can I expect as a result of this? |
|
Back to top |
|
|
ashtong n00b
Joined: 23 Jan 2003 Posts: 44
|
Posted: Wed Oct 08, 2003 2:13 pm Post subject: |
|
|
I've got the same problem with gst-plugins 0.6.3. If it's any help, I installed from GRP (Pentium 3, 20030911) and am doing my first "emerge -u world" after installing GNOME from the binary packages. My use flags:
Code: | USE="alsa bonobo cdr doc dvd emacs ethereal firebird gnomedb gphoto2 \
gstreamer gtk2 gtkhtml junit matrox mbox mozilla snmp tetex wmf \
xinerama -arts -tcltk -esd -qt"
|
My output log looks like this:
Code: | ratchet root # cat /tmp/sandbox-gst-plugins-0.6.3-8871.log
open_wr: /etc/gconf/gconf.xml.defaults/.testing.writeability
unlink: /etc/gconf/gconf.xml.defaults/.testing.writeability
open_wr: /etc/gconf/gconf.xml.defaults/schemas/system/gstreamer/default/%gconf.xml.tmp
open_wr: /etc/gconf/gconf.xml.defaults/system/gstreamer/default/%gconf.xml.tmp |
I became root with "sudo su -". Other stuff emerges okay. |
|
Back to top |
|
|
jmcboots n00b
Joined: 15 Dec 2002 Posts: 15
|
Posted: Thu Oct 09, 2003 6:16 pm Post subject: |
|
|
hmmmm, I have the exact same problem and the SANDBOX_DISABLE did not work.
I am on an x86 box as well.
here is where the problem is at:
==================================
Making install in gconf
make[1]: Entering directory `/var/tmp/portage/gst-plugins-0.6.3/work/gst-plugins-0.6.3/gconf'
make[2]: Entering directory `/var/tmp/portage/gst-plugins-0.6.3/work/gst-plugins-0.6.3/gconf'
make[2]: Nothing to be done for `install-exec-am'.
ACCESS DENIED open_wr: /etc/gconf/gconf.xml.defaults/.testing.writeability
ACCESS DENIED unlink: /etc/gconf/gconf.xml.defaults/.testing.writeability
Attached schema `/schemas/system/gstreamer/default/audiosink' to key `/system/gstreamer/default/audiosink'
Installed schema `/schemas/system/gstreamer/default/audiosink' for locale `C'
Attached schema `/schemas/system/gstreamer/default/videosink' to key `/system/gstreamer/default/videosink'
Installed schema `/schemas/system/gstreamer/default/videosink' for locale `C'
Attached schema `/schemas/system/gstreamer/default/audiosrc' to key `/system/gstreamer/default/audiosrc'
Installed schema `/schemas/system/gstreamer/default/audiosrc' for locale `C'
Attached schema `/schemas/system/gstreamer/default/videosrc' to key `/system/gstreamer/default/videosrc'
Installed schema `/schemas/system/gstreamer/default/videosrc' for locale `C'
Attached schema `/schemas/system/gstreamer/default/visualisation' to key `/system/gstreamer/default/visualisation'
Installed schema `/schemas/system/gstreamer/default/visualisation' for locale `C'
ACCESS DENIED open_wr: /etc/gconf/gconf.xml.defaults/schemas/system/gstreamer/default/%gconf.xml.tmp
Failed:
Failed to write file `/etc/gconf/gconf.xml.defaults/schemas/system/gstreamer/default/%gconf.xml.tmp': Permission denied
ACCESS DENIED open_wr: /etc/gconf/gconf.xml.defaults/system/gstreamer/default/%gconf.xml.tmp
Failed:
Failed to write file `/etc/gconf/gconf.xml.defaults/system/gstreamer/default/%gconf.xml.tmp': Permission denied
Error syncing config data: Failed:
Failed to sync XML cache contents to disk
*****************************************************
Installation of schemas failed, install them manually
***************************************************** |
|
Back to top |
|
|
jmcboots n00b
Joined: 15 Dec 2002 Posts: 15
|
|
Back to top |
|
|
|